Output 608dca82d67fa32b26d05c8b01238ff63ddf140f4a5dd3aab84bc8e9b2e4c424:1

value
2307662
script pubkey
OP_0 OP_PUSHBYTES_20 73bee6a319ce023469b845e2a12f60d1acc59f4a
address
bc1qwwlwdgceecprg6dcgh32ztmq6xkvt862zku2a8
transaction
608dca82d67fa32b26d05c8b01238ff63ddf140f4a5dd3aab84bc8e9b2e4c424
confirmations
114144
spent
true